對(duì)強(qiáng)心苷類(lèi)臨床應(yīng)用相關(guān)問(wèn)題的思考
發(fā)布時(shí)間:2018-11-09 14:30
【摘要】:強(qiáng)心苷類(lèi)藥物的主要藥理機(jī)制是抑制心肌細(xì)胞膜Na~+-K~+-ATP酶,干擾膜內(nèi)外相應(yīng)離子濃度,影響細(xì)胞生理功能,致Na~+-Ca~(2+)代償性交換增多,使心肌收縮性增強(qiáng)并表現(xiàn)相應(yīng)臨床效應(yīng)。但膜電位的減低使心肌細(xì)胞興奮性增高及傳導(dǎo)性下降,為心肌電紊亂提供了可能,也為其臨床應(yīng)用帶來(lái)諸多爭(zhēng)議。特別是當(dāng)電解質(zhì)紊亂和心律失常時(shí),對(duì)該藥的選擇和使用存在較多疑點(diǎn),而對(duì)該類(lèi)藥物藥理機(jī)制和心肌電生理的正確認(rèn)識(shí)和理解是臨床安全合理用藥的保證。
[Abstract]:The main pharmacological mechanism of cardioside drugs is to inhibit Na~ K- ATP enzyme of myocardial cell membrane, interfere with the corresponding ion concentration inside and outside the membrane, affect the physiological function of cells, and increase the compensatory exchange of Na~ Ca~ (2). The myocardial contractility was enhanced and the corresponding clinical effect was demonstrated. However, the decrease of membrane potential leads to the increase of excitability and the decrease of conduction of myocardial cells, which provides the possibility of myocardial electrical disturbance and brings many controversies to its clinical application. Especially when the electrolyte is in disorder and arrhythmia, there are many doubts about the choice and use of the drug, and the correct understanding and understanding of the pharmacological mechanism and myocardial electrophysiology is the guarantee of safe and reasonable drug use in clinic.
